Tires, Upholstery, and Parts are part of the series Archi-Props that Ruscha produced with Ed Hamilton, one of his longtime master printers. Ruscha was trained as a commercial illustrator, and his interest in graphic design and typography is evident in the crisp lines and bold lettering employed here. Like much of the work Ruscha has produced since the early 1960s, these prints elevate the banal architectural structures that populate the American vernacular landscape by presenting them in a monumental way.
